Here’s some key takeaways from this episode: 

Women of colour don’t always have the privilege to just lean in

“what is it like for me to be a woman of color and a black woman in the workplace trying to lean in when my manager doesn’t even see me as a viable winner”

This book isn’t just for women of colour

“ when I read the book, I didn’t feel like an outsider. There were things that resonated with me, things that I know personally, things I know from my research, things I’ve heard about, but I didn’t feel alienated.”

Securing a seat is about equity, voice and legacy

“it’s not just about the furniture, it’s about the equity. Because a lot of people are building tables with no chairs for us and so once you get that seat I hope that you take it like a badge of honor”
